BREAKING: VIncent Trocheck signs a MASSIVE contract in New York - is this too much?
Vincent Trocheck had a very good season for the Carolina Hurricanes last season scoring 21 goals 51 points in 81 games. The Carolina Hurricanes were looking to move in a different direction and unfortunately for them that meant goodbye to Trocheck.
The Rangers had an opening on the second line center position when Ryan Strome decided to hit free agency, and it looks like they've found his replacement.
The Rangers signed Vincent Trocheck to a massive 7 year deal with an AAV of $5.625.
Trocheck is seven years at $5.625-million AAV with the #NYR, according to a league source— Arthur Staple (@StapeAthletic) July 13, 2022
Trocheck brings a little more physicality than what Strome brings, and has about the same offensive output.
